In the present case, the petitioner seeks bail in connection with Sahodara P.S. Case No. 99 of 2021 registered for the alleged offences under Section 30(a) of the Bihar Prohibition and Excise Act, 2016.
Allegedly, total 5 litres of country made liquor was recovered from the house of the petitioner when a raid was conducted in a special drive against illicit liquor. About 200 litres of raw material was also recovered which was destroyed. The learned counsel for the petitioner submits that the petitioner is innocent and has been falsely implicated in this
Patna High Court CR. MISC. No.45861 of 2022(2) dt.30-09-2022 2/3 case. The petitioner was not apprehended from the spot and nothing incriminating has been recovered from his conscious possession. There is no material on record to show that the petitioner had kept the illicit liquor in his house and the said recovery has been made from the wall adjacent to the house of the petitioner which does not belong to this petitioner. The petitioner is in custody since 30.05.2022 and the charge-sheet has been submitted in this case.
Learned APP opposes the prayer for bail submitting that the petitioner has made accused in one other case. Having regard to the submissions made hereinabove and considering the fact that the petitioner was not apprehended from the spot and no recovery has been shown from him and further considering the submission of charge-sheet along with his period of custody, the petitioner above named is directed to be released on bail on furnishing bail bond of Rs. 20,000/- (twenty thousand) with two sureties of the like amount each to the satisfaction of learned Special Judge, Excise, Bettiah, West Champaran in connection with Sahodara P.S. Case No. 99 of 2021 subject to the conditions mentioned in Section 437(3) of the Code of Criminal Procedure and also the following conditions :
Patna High Court CR. MISC. No.45861 of 2022(2) dt.30-09-2022 3/3 (i) The bail bond of the petitioner will be accepted only after framing of charge, if not already framed.
(ii) One of the bailors will be a close relative of the petitioner.
(iii) The petitioner will remain present on each and every date fixed by the court below.
(iv) In case of absence on three consecutive dates or in violation of the terms of the bail, the bail bond of the petitioner will be liable to be cancelled by the court concerned.
